Why Trinity (TRN) Stock Is Trading Up Today
Shares of railcar products and services provider Trinity (NYSE:TRN) jumped 2.1% in the afternoon session after the company announced it was increasing its quarterly dividend. Trinity Industries declared it would raise its quarterly dividend to 31 cents per share, up from the previous 30 cents. This move marked the company's seventh consecutive year of dividend growth. The distribution also represented its 247th consecutively paid dividend to stockholders. Such a long history of consistent dividend payments and increases often signals to investors that a company is financially healthy and confident in its future, underscoring its commitment to returning value to shareholders.
